The Georgian party has released a statement condemning the UK’s recent motion to sanction its founder, Bidzina Ivanishvili. The party is also criticizing the UK’s previous sanctions against Georgian officials.

According to the GD’s , the UK’s actions are “shocking” and go against Britain’s historical role in developing legal principles and fundamental . The party is defending Ivanishvili, stating that he saved Georgia from authoritarian rule and brought democratic breakthroughs to the .

**GD Uses ‘Deep State’ Conspiracy Theory**

Georgian Dream used its widely used “deep state” conspiracy theory to claim that the UK’s motion was orchestrated by a secret group of powerful individuals. The party stated that if sanctions are imposed Ivanishvili, it would show that the UK has been reduced to the level of Ukraine, Lithuania, Estonia, and the European .

**Background**

The statement comes in response to an Early Day Motion (EDM) introduced by MP James MacCleary, which calls for sanctions against Bidzina Ivanishvili. Previously, on 19, the UK imposed sanctions on five senior Georgian officials, including GD’s Interior Vakhtang Gomelauri.
